oracle如何创建新用户
原创Oracle创建新用户的步骤
在Oracle数据库中,创建新用户是一个基本的操作。新用户可以拥有自己的表、视图和其他数据库对象,同时还可以赋予其特定的权限。以下是创建新用户的详细步骤:
1. 登录Oracle数据库
首先,需要以管理员(如:sysdba)身份登录Oracle数据库:
sqlplus sysdba_username/password@db_name as sysdba
2. 创建新用户
使用以下SQL命令创建新用户:
CREATE USER username IDENTIFIED BY password;
其中,username
为新用户的名称,password
为新用户的密码。
3. 授予权限
创建用户后,通常需要为新用户赋予一些基本的权限。以下示例赋予用户连接数据库、创建表和创建视图的权限:
GRANT CONNECT, CREATE TABLE, CREATE VIEW TO username;
4. 配置用户配额(可选)
为了束缚用户使用的磁盘空间,可以为用户配置配额。以下示例为用户配置表空间配额:
ALTER USER username QUOTA UNLIMITED ON users;
其中,users
为表空间名称,可以结合实际情况修改。
5. 登录新用户验证
完成以上步骤后,可以退出当前管理员会话,并尝试使用新用户登录数据库:
exit
sqlplus username/password@db_name
如果能够圆满登录,说明新用户创建圆满。
注意事项
1. 创建新用户时,请确保新用户的名称不与现有用户或数据库对象名称冲突。
2. 在创建用户时,建议为用户配置合适的权限,以满足其工作需求,同时避免过度授权。
3. 在生产环境中,请遵循企业内部的相关规定和最佳实践进行用户管理。